The Panasonic HC-V520 is a versatile camcorder that combines user-friendly features with powerful technology, making it a suitable choice for both casual users and budding videographers. This compact camera delivers exceptional video quality and is equipped with a range of innovative features that enhance the filming experience.

One of the standout characteristics of the HC-V520 is its 1/5.8-inch BSI (Backside Illuminated) sensor, which significantly improves low-light performance. This technology allows users to capture better videos even in dimly lit environments, reducing noise and enhancing clarity. The camcorder records in Full HD 1080p resolution at a maximum frame rate of 60 fps, ensuring smooth and high-quality playback.

The HC-V520 features a 50x optical zoom and 90x intelligent zoom, providing remarkable flexibility for various shooting scenarios. The strong optical zoom allows users to capture close details from a distance, making it ideal for outdoor events or wildlife filming. Additionally, the lens is equipped with optical image stabilization, ensuring steady shots even during movement. This feature is particularly useful for handheld shooting, where stable video is essential.

Another notable technology in the HC-V520 is the built-in Wi-Fi connectivity. This feature allows users to easily transfer videos and images to smartphones or tablets for quick sharing on social media platforms. The Wi-Fi functionality also enables remote control of the camcorder through a mobile device, adding convenience for group shots or capturing hard-to-reach angles.

The HC-V520 comes with a range of creative modes, including time lapse and slow motion, which allow users to experiment with different video styles. The camcorder also supports 5.1-channel surround sound recording, enhancing audio quality and adding a cinematic feel to the videos. The LED video light improves visibility in dark environments, further enhancing usability.

Intuitive controls and a 3-inch LCD touchscreen make navigation easy, allowing users to access settings and playback effortlessly. With a long-lasting battery life, the HC-V520 is perfect for extended shooting sessions, ensuring you won’t miss those precious moments.
